Purpose: Make your documentation sound like it was written by a human, not an LLM. Key Insight: You can't do this with regex or a script—it requires manual, systematic review of each line.

AI slop refers to writing patterns that LLMs produce disproportionately more commonly than human writers. These patterns make text sound inauthentic and "cringe."

| Emdash overuse | LLMs love emdashes—they use them constantly—even when other punctuation works better | | "It's not X, it's Y" | Formulaic contrast structure | | "Here's why" | Clickbait-style lead-in | | "Here's why it matters:" | Same energy | | "Let's dive in" | Forced enthusiasm | | "In this guide, we'll..." | Overly formal setup |
